发布一个基于TokyoTyrant的C#客户端开源项目

yizhihongxing

发布一个基于TokyoTyrant的C#客户端开源项目的完整攻略可以分为以下几个步骤:

1. 项目准备

首先,需要确定一个项目名称和项目目录。然后,可以使用任何一个代码托管平台(如Github、GitLab等)来创建一个新的项目仓库,以供后续代码的上传和版本管理。建议在项目目录中创建README.md文件,并在其中写入项目概述和使用说明。

2. 安装和配置开发环境

为了能够编写和测试C#客户端代码,需要安装.NET Framework和Visual Studio等开发环境。同时还需要安装TokyoTyrant服务器和TokyoTyrant/C#客户端库。

3. 编写代码

在Visual Studio中创建一个新的C#项目,然后使用NuGet或手动添加TokyoTyrant/C#客户端库引用。然后,可以编写需要的代码,并在测试过程中不断完善和修改。需要注意的是,要遵循TokyoTyrant/C#客户端的API规范和异常处理流程。

4. 测试代码

编写完代码后,需要运行测试来确保其正确性和稳定性。可以在本地环境下运行测试,也可以将代码上传到CI/CD平台上运行自动化测试。

5. 上传代码

经过代码测试和修正后,可以将代码上传到代码托管平台。同时,可以在README.md中添加项目说明文档,并上传Code of Conduct和Contributing Guide等附加文件。

6. 发布版本

在经过一定时间的测试和修正后,可以考虑发布一个稳定版本。可以使用Github Release等功能发布版本,向社区展示项目的新特性和功能。

示例1:项目准备(Github)

  1. 打开Github网站,登录账号
  2. 点击右上角“+”号,选择“New repository”
  3. 输入Repository name和Description,选择Public或Private
  4. 勾选Initialize this repository with a README,然后点击“Create repository”

示例2:安装和配置开发环境(Visual Studio)

  1. 打开Visual Studio软件
  2. 点击“File”菜单,选择“New 面板”,然后选择“Project…”
  3. 选择“Visual C#”和“.NET Framework”模板,输入项目名称和存放路径,然后点击“Create”
  4. 在项目中,右键点击“References”文件夹,选择“Manage NuGet Packages…”,搜索TokyoTyrant/C#并安装
  5. 点击“Build”菜单,选择“Build Solution”

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:发布一个基于TokyoTyrant的C#客户端开源项目 - Python技术站

(0)
上一篇 2023年5月22日
下一篇 2023年5月22日

相关文章

  • sql server2005实现数据库读写分离介绍

    下面是实现SQL Server 2005数据库读写分离的攻略,包括以下内容: 什么是数据库读写分离 数据库读写分离是一种数据库技术,它将数据库的读操作和写操作分别分配到不同的数据库服务器上,这样可以充分发挥多个数据库服务器的计算资源,提高了数据库的并发性能和可靠性。 实现数据库读写分离的步骤 实现数据库读写分离需要以下步骤: 创建两个数据库服务器:一个主服务…

    database 2023年5月19日
    00
  • oracle中的trim函数使用介绍

    当你需要去除一个字符串的首尾空格时,可以使用 Oracle 中的 TRIM 函数。 TRIM 函数简介 TRIM 是 Oracle SQL 中字符串函数之一。它用于去除字符串两端的空格或者其它特定字符。 语法 TRIM ( [ [ [ LEADING | TRAILING | BOTH ] remove_string ] FROM ] source_stri…

    database 2023年5月22日
    00
  • Android之采用execSQL与rawQuery方法完成数据的添删改查操作详解

    下面是“Android之采用execSQL与rawQuery方法完成数据的添删改查操作详解”的攻略: 1. 概述 在Android应用程序中,我们通常需要进行数据的增删改查操作。此时,我们可以采用SQLite数据库来存储和管理数据。SQLite是一种轻量级的数据库,它以文件的形式存储数据,非常适合用于移动设备。 在Android中,我们可以使用execSQL…

    database 2023年5月21日
    00
  • MySQL修改tmpdir参数

    下面是关于MySQL修改tmpdir参数的完整攻略。 1. 确认当前MySQL的tmpdir 在进行修改之前,先要确认当前MySQL的tmpdir路径。可以使用以下命令: SHOW VARIABLES LIKE ‘tmpdir’; 执行以上命令后,可以得到MySQL的tmpdir路径。比如,可能得到如下输出: Variable_name Value tmpd…

    database 2023年5月22日
    00
  • 在linux中导入sql文件的方法分享(使用命令行转移mysql数据库)

    当需要在Linux系统中将SQL文件导入到MySQL数据库中时,可以使用命令行进行转移。下面是完整的攻略: 1. 准备工作 在开始之前,确保已经安装了MySQL数据库,并且已经熟悉Linux系统的基本命令。 2. 创建数据库 首先,需要创建一个新的MySQL数据库。可以使用以下命令创建一个名为mydatabase的数据库: CREATE DATABASE m…

    database 2023年5月22日
    00
  • Django使用Redis进行缓存详细步骤

    下面我就为大家详细讲解一下Django使用Redis进行缓存的详细步骤,包括以下内容: 1.准备工作 在开始使用Django和Redis之前,先需要做一些准备工作,包括: 1.安装RedisRedis是一个开源内存中的数据结构存储,可以用作缓存、消息中间件和持久化。安装Redis可以到官网上下载相应的安装文件进行安装。 2.安装redis-pyredis-p…

    database 2023年5月22日
    00
  • django 删除数据库表后重新同步的方法

    在Django中,我们可以通过重新同步数据库表的方式来清空数据库表。要删除数据库表并重新同步,可以按照以下步骤进行: 删除数据库表 可以使用数据库管理工具(如Navicat、phpmyadmin等)删除相关的数据库表,也可以在Django项目中的models.py文件中删除表对应的Model类。例如,我们在我们的Django项目中有一个名为Blog的Mode…

    database 2023年5月18日
    00
  • 关注网银系统的安全:安全模型和架构设计的介绍

    关注网银系统的安全:安全模型和架构设计的介绍 在当今数字化时代,越来越多的人使用网银系统进行银行业务的处理,如转账、支付等。为保障用户的资金安全,网银系统的安全性显得备受关注。本文将介绍网银系统的安全模型和架构设计,帮助网银系统的设计者在安全性方面做好把控。 安全模型 网银系统的安全模型分为身份认证、访问控制和数据保护三个部分。以下将分别介绍: 身份认证 身…

    database 2023年5月19日
    00
合作推广
合作推广
分享本页
返回顶部